In this episode:

We’ve wrapped up warm and headed outside for a good old stroll... because this week we’re diving into the wonders of walking! 

We speak to neuroscientist and walking champion Shane O’Mara about why it’s so good for our body and mind. Then Joe Irvin from Living Streets and transport planner Susan Claris talk about how we can redesign our public spaces around people rather than cars.

And we chat to Grace Campbell about podcasting, feminism and why she’d never go into politics.

Guests

Shane O’Mara (@smomara1), professor of experimental brain research at Trinity College Dublin and author of ‘In Praise of Walking’

Susan Claris (@susanclaris), transport planner and associate director of Arup

Joe Irvin (@JoeIrvinLS), chief executive of Living Streets

Grace Campbell (@GraceCampbell), comedian and podcaster
